A New Natural Antioxidant Biomaterial from <i>Cinnamomum osmophloeum</i> Kanehira Leaves Represses Melanogenesis and Protects against DNA Damage
<i>Cinnamomoum osmophloeum</i> Kanehira (COK) is an indigenous tree species in Taiwan. Chemical compositions, antioxidant activity, mushroom tyrosinase inhibition, melanin synthesis repression, and protection against DNA damage of hydrosol from the COK leaves by steam distillation were e...
